News Spot

yelp logo

(1)

Call

Photos

220 Montgomery St
San Francisco, CA 94104

Reviews

yelp logo
4.01 reviews
Photo of Gregor G.
Gregor G.
8/6/2008

Located along the inner gallery corridor of the Mills Building (right next door to my office), this little convenience store is where I religiously buy my MUNI Fast Pass once per month. I also nab...

Own this business?
See a problem?

You might also like